The Mission of the Living Arts College @ School of Communication Arts is to provide educational experiences and resulting personal development for serious students within their chosen field of study at the College. They will benefit from programs dedicated to both technical and current creative knowledge sets in their area of specialization. The College is dedicated to continuous development of curriculum to satisfy the always evolving elements of change for progress and improvement.
